The past few weeks I've been telling everybody I know to check out Islands and their new release "A Sleep & a Forgetting," their most focused record to date.
Here are three more excellent clips: a) a live version of "Vapours" (the title track from Islands' previous album), b) a promo clip for "The Arm" (2008) and c) Islands' side-project entitled Human Highway.
No comments:
Post a Comment